Campo


Description: Campo is the gateway to the Lesser Prairie-Chicken lek located on the Comanche Grasslands east of town, as well as to the well-known Picture Canyon and Carrizo and Cottonwood Canyons located at the foot of the Mesa de Maya west of town. This is a tiny town with a few trees, but it is so isolated that significant migrants can be found here. Stop to have breakfast at the Campo Cafe and look for warblers and vireos on your way back from the lek in spring.

Habitat: Urban/Suburban

Directions: Campo is along US 287/385 about 66 miles south of Lamar.
